Ticket: Briarvault locked after hot-reload

Severity: High. The Quillstone config watcher triggered a hot-reload mid-rotation and Briarvault sealed itself. Config changes are applied live; no restart needed once unsealed. Support: do not restart the daemon, it discards pending reloads. Unseal via the console, then re-apply the staged config. Use the recovery passphrase below to unseal.

strongbox words: ralax-sileth-queniel-zorvan-drumir-gordor-kasok-julox-fenwyn-gormir-quenath-fraiel-ralys-fenath

Minutes – Management Meeting, Supplier Contract Renewal

Attendees reviewed the renewal terms proposed by Varnell Components for the Oakspire assembly line. Delivery penalties were tightened, and the indexation clause capped at 3.2%. Procurement confirmed a fallback option with Trellick Industrial should negotiations stall. Legal will circulate a redlined draft by Thursday. Heads of department should flag capacity concerns before sign-off. The following note summarises the strategic rationale.

board note of kadug-tawig: Only 5 of the 100 pilot accounts renewed Oliath, so a churn review is set for April 15.

**Onboarding — Proctorline Queue (security review)**

The exam-proctoring queue ingests session events, flags anomalies, and holds them for reviewer sign-off. Access is scoped; audit logs are immutable for 90 days. Review the threat model doc before touching the flagging rules. To open the sealed reviewer credentials bundle on first login, use the recovery passphrase below.

unlock words, faduf-kajog: norys-alddor-druax-silmir-silael-ralion-ralwyn-eliael-juldor-eliion-quenael-ralath-holath-eliox

Q3 Planning Note — Heads of Department

Quick flag before we lock Q3 plans: Brightmoor Foods now accounts for nearly 40% of Veldara's revenue. That's too many eggs in one basket. Each department should sketch one initiative to diversify our pipeline beyond the Harrowgate region. Before circulating anything wider, please read the note below.

management briefing: The renewal with Ulaathix Group closes at $2 million a year, 15 percent below the last contract. Project Oliwyn slips by two quarters because of the audit delay.